Tranquil Bushland Retreat on 1,007m² – A Hidden Gem for Nature Lovers!

Welcome to your own private sanctuary tucked away in a peaceful and tightly held pocket of Bellbird Park—surrounded by homeowners. This beautifully renovated property offers a unique opportunity to embrace the serenity of bushland living while enjoying modern comfort and style.

Just minutes from public transport, major shopping centres, schools, and amenities. Set on a generous 1,007sqm block, this well-maintained property offers space, privacy, and a seamless blend of indoor and outdoor living. Tranquility positioned at the end of an elevated cul-de-sac, 16 Essex Court offers rare privacy while backing directly onto approximately 50 hectares of pristine natural bushland, koala habitat and direct access to scenic walking trails, this is your own private sanctuary — all in the heart of Bellbird Park.

The highset home features a solid hardwood frame and presents outstanding potential to further enhance or personalise.

Read the full description

Inside, gleaming polished Tasmanian oak floors run throughout. A generously sized living and dining area flows seamlessly onto the front verandah and is complemented by a tidy, functional kitchen, with air-conditioning in the dining area and the main bedroom for year-round comfort. Three well-proportioned bedrooms with ceiling fans and a split air con system in the main bedroom are serviced by a practical fully renovated family bathroom and separate toilet.

-Additional features include:

-Two 5,000L rainwater tanks plumbed to the laundry and toilet.

-Wood-fired pizza oven in the pergola — ideal for entertaining.

-7 solar panels.

-Garden studio/shed in the backyard.

-Three spacious bedrooms, two with built-in wardrobes.

-Main bathroom includes a shower, bathtub, and vanity.

-Separate toilet.

-Open-plan lounge and dining area with direct access to outdoor living.

- Functional kitchen with oven, electric cooktop, bench and cupboard space.

-Established, easy-care gardens and lush natural surrounds.

-Fully fenced property on a sprawling 1,007sqm block, providing privacy and room to grow.

-Tranquil bush outlook in a quiet, family-friendly setting.

-Under the home is fully concreted, providing parking for two vehicles plus ample space for a workshop or games room.

-Outgoings: Approx. $984.3 per quarter (includes Council rates and utilities)

The beautifully irrigated gardens have been recently mulched and are designed for low-maintenance living perfect for keen gardeners or those who simply enjoy the serenity.

The secluded backyard offers endless possibilities, including potential space for a tiny home (STCA). Relax on the verandahs and soak in the expansive bushland views and peaceful surrounds.

Flood-free, whisper quiet and conveniently located with easy access to major motorways, this is a truly special property ready for its next chapter.
